S16.E08: Jennifer Aniston, Jason Bateman, Dustin Hoffman, Dame Judi Dench, Olly Murs


  • Reply
  • Start Topic

Recommended Posts

 

Graham is joined by Oscar-winners Dustin Hoffman and Dame Judi Dench - who have paired up for the BBC's Roald Dahl adaptation Esio Trot. He also makes friends with Hollywood superstar Jennifer Aniston and Arrested Development actor Jason Bateman, who are co-starring in Horrible Bosses 2, the sequel to the 2011 comedy. Olly Murs performs his latest single, Wrapped Up.
